Silverbacks planning to help Japan

The Silverbacks soccer team will donate 50 percent of advance ticket sales for Saturday's game against Edmonton as part of Japan Relief Night. The team will make the donation in the name of Kohei Matsushita, a native of Ishikawa, Japan, who recently signed with the team.

The team will also host activities about the Japanese culture. The country's national anthem will be sung and the Japanese Consul General will attend the game.
